According to the latest report “Oilseeds: World Markets and Trade”, the total volume of sunflower oil production in the world in the season 2016/17 will be 15.85 MMT. During the past three seasons, the global production of such products increased by more than 14%.
Ukraine continues to hold a leading position as a biggest producer and exporter of sunflower oil. If in MY 2014/15 about 4.43 MMT of sunflower oil was produced in Ukraine, then in MY 2016/17 it is expected to reach 5.76 MMT (+1,3 MMT or +30%).
Second and third places in the list of the largest manufacturers are divided between Russia and the EU. In Russia, the indicators are showing significant growth, rates of which, however, lag far behind in comparison to the similar ones in Ukraine.

In addition to the leading position in TOP-3 list, Ukraine will continue to be a major world exporter of sunflower oil in 2016/17 season. According to the latest USDA forecast, 57% of sunflower oil delivered to the world market in the 2016/17 season will be of Ukrainian origin.
